CAS: 151169-74-3 | C6H5BCl2O2 | 190.81 g/mol

2,3-Dichlorobenzeneboronic acid is used as a reactant for Suzuki-Miyaura coupling reactions. It is also used in preparation of biologically and pharmacologically active molecules.

Applications
2,3-Dichlorobenzeneboronic acid is used as a reactant for Suzuki-Miyaura coupling reactions. It is also used in preparation of biologically and pharmacologically active molecules.

Solubility
Soluble in methanol.

Notes
Stable under recommended storage conditions. Incompatible with oxidizing agents.

Chemical Identifiers

CAS 151169-74-3
Molecular Formula C6H5BCl2O2
Molecular Weight (g/mol) 190.81
MDL Number MFCD01075703
InChI Key TYIKXPOMOYDGCS-UHFFFAOYSA-N
Synonym 2,3-dichlorophenyl boronic acid, 2,3-dichlorobenzeneboronic acid, 2,3-dichlorophenyl boranediol, boronic acid, 2,3-dichlorophenyl, contains varying amounts of anhydride, pubchem1810, dichlorophenylboronic acid, acmc-1c0ur, dichlorobenzene boronic acid
PubChem CID 2734661
IUPAC Name (2,3-dichlorophenyl)boronic acid
SMILES OB(O)C1=C(Cl)C(Cl)=CC=C1
